Buying Guide: What to Look For in a Best Antique Cultivator Plow
Understanding Cultivator Plow Types
When searching for the best antique cultivator plow, it’s essential to recognize the different types available. Manual high-wheel cultivators are perfect for smaller gardens, offering precise control for weeding and shallow tilling without damaging deep soil. For larger areas, consider tractor-mounted chisel plows or scarifiers, which attach to CAT-0 or CAT-1 hitches. ATV-mounted cultivators provide a middle ground, offering more power than manual tools but more maneuverability than a full-sized tractor, ideal for food plots and large gardens.
Material and Construction
The durability of a cultivator plow is paramount. Look for implements constructed from heavy-duty carbon steel or spring steel, which resist bending and can handle compacted soil. For manual tools like high-wheel cultivators, #1 grade hardwood handles provide a durable and comfortable grip. Features like rust-resistant coatings, reinforced joints, and replaceable shanks or tips significantly extend the service life of the implement, ensuring your investment lasts for many seasons of demanding work.
Compatibility and Power Source
Ensure the plow you choose is compatible with your existing equipment. Tractor-mounted plows specify their hitch requirements, commonly Category 0 (Cat-0) or Category 1 (Cat-1), with some models offering versatile compatibility for both. ATV implements require a specific mounting system, which may be part of an expandable attachment ecosystem. For manual tools, the power source is you, so prioritize ergonomic features like curved handles and a stable, stand-up design to reduce fatigue.
Adjustability and Versatility
The most effective cultivator plows offer a high degree of flexibility. Look for features like adjustable and removable shanks or tines. This allows you to customize the tilling depth and width to suit different soil conditions and tasks, from initial ground-breaking to preparing a fine seedbed. Some models are modular, featuring a universal toolbar that accepts various attachments, transforming a single tool into a multi-functional garden workhorse, a key feature for the best antique cultivator plow.
Frequently Asked Questions about Best Antique Cultivator Plow
What is the difference between a high-wheel cultivator and a tractor-mounted plow?
A high-wheel cultivator is a manually operated tool, excellent for shallow cultivation, weeding, and working in established gardens where deep soil disturbance is undesirable. Its design is simple and effective for smaller plots. In contrast, a tractor-mounted plow is a heavy-duty implement powered by a tractor. It is designed for breaking up large areas of compacted soil, initial ground preparation, and handling demanding tasks that require significant force, making it suitable for larger fields and homesteads.
What materials are most durable for a cultivator plow?
For maximum longevity, look for plows constructed from high-strength materials. The working parts, like shanks and tines, should be made from heavy-duty carbon steel or durable spring steel to resist bending and breakage in tough soil. For manual tools, handles crafted from #1 grade hardwood offer a classic combination of strength and comfort. A quality rust-resistant coating is another crucial feature that protects the steel components from the elements and extends the implement’s overall service life.
How do I know if a plow is compatible with my tractor?
Tractor implements use a standardized hitch system. Check your tractor’s specifications to see if it has a Category 0 (CAT-0) or Category 1 (CAT-1) three-point hitch. The product description for the plow will clearly state which hitch type it is designed for. Many modern plows are versatile and include mounting hardware to fit both CAT-0 and CAT-1 hitches, but it is crucial to confirm this compatibility before purchasing to ensure a secure and proper connection.
